Your Job
Join our PMO team to steer high-impact initiatives, optimize resource planning, enable data-driven decisions, and drive process excellence. You will be the central interface maintaining oversight of ongoing and planned IT projects through continuous communication with teams and management.
Key Responsibilities
* Resource planning (capacity & demand evaluation, process maintenance, team staffing)
* Analyzing and interpreting project and company data
* Ensuring data quality for operative reporting
* Maintaining an overview of all ongoing and upcoming projects
Required Skills
* Business or technical education background
* At least 2 years of professional experience in a similar role (e.g., PMO, Project Controlling)
* Experience in resource management
* Knowledge of data management, statistics, and predictive analytics
* Proficiency in Excel; VBA knowledge is a plus
* Strong English communication skills (at least B2 level)
